Captures - capture - the default is "managed" / automatic as in TS, which means we don't have to think about captures, but incur some allocation cost function offset(amount: int32): (value: int32) => int32 { return (value) => value + amount; } Capture Modes - on demand when desired we can specify @capture for lambdas / nested functions - @capture with "move", "borrow", "copy","manage", .. - @capture("manage") preserves identity, @capture("borrow") borrows the original binding, @capture("copy") snapshots it, and @capture("move") transfers it @capture({ default: "copy", socket: "move", logger: "borrow", this: "borrow", }) return (message) => { logger.info("sending"); return socket.write(`${this.prefix}: ${message}`); }; - "repeatable" is the default multiplicity, while "once" is affine and consumed by its first invocation - closures preserve lexical this and use Function; - lambdas (fat pointers with env) - Function, ^Function, and &Function use managed, owned, and borrowed environments - repeatable calls require &Function or stronger access and preserve the environment - &readonly Function cannot be called; &exclusive Function grants the required mutable access - only ^Function is valid; its call consumes the callable
